The Conejo Valley Biotechnology Incubator (CVBI) was a non-profit organization based in Thousand Oaks, California, dedicated to supporting the regional life sciences ecosystem. Founded in 2014, the incubator aimed to provide early-stage biotechnology startups with affordable wet lab space, shared scientific equipment, and professional mentorship. The initiative was a collaborative effort involving the City of Thousand Oaks, California Lutheran University, and local industry leaders to foster innovation near major hubs like Amgen. CVBI served as a central point for networking and advocacy, helping to retain scientific talent within the Conejo Valley. The organization was officially dissolved in late 2018, with many of its community-building functions transitioning to the BioScience Alliance.
